Up ahead — the legendary Charles Bridge. Perhaps no other symbol of Prague is more iconic or more mysterious. Built in the 14th century by order of Emperor Charles IV, it has witnessed royal processions, battles, floods, student protests, and thousands of love stories. Legend says that eggs were mixed into its mortar for strength, and some claim the ghost of architect Petr Parléř still walks it at night. This bridge, lined with baroque statues, radiates the spirit of centuries.

Next, one of the finest views in the city awaits you: Letná Park. But Letná isn’t just a park — it’s an open-air balcony above the Vltava and Old Town. Here, you’ll find Prague’s iconic Metronome, standing where a colossal monument to Stalin once loomed. At 23 meters tall, it doesn’t just mark time — it marks the passing of eras.

The road now leads to Prague Castle — the largest castle complex in the world, recognized by the Guinness Book of Records. It rises above the city like a crown upon a queen’s head. Since the 9th century, it has been the stage for Czech history: coronations, revolutions, intrigue, and endless reconstruction. Here, you’re not just passing by — you’re riding through the very core of European history.

You’ll stop at the Belvedere — a Renaissance summer palace built by Ferdinand I for his beloved wife Anna Jagiellon. It is a true architectural gem, with graceful arcades and intricate reliefs, and is often regarded as the finest Renaissance building in the Czech Republic.

The tour continues to the Strahov Monastery, a quiet sanctuary that holds some of Europe’s oldest manuscripts, ancient globes, and leather-bound tomes. Its library is one of the most beautiful in the world, and from its terrace, a breathtaking panorama of Prague’s red rooftops stretches into the horizon like a living tapestry.

Then it’s off to Petřín Hill — home of Prague’s very own Eiffel Tower. Built in 1891 in just four months, it may be smaller than its Parisian cousin, but its viewing platform offers one of the city’s best perspectives. Petřín is a realm of romance, with its winding paths, lush greenery, and a charming mirror maze where many have playfully lost their way.

At last, you glide toward the John Lennon Wall — a vibrant, ever-changing canvas of peace, freedom, and creativity. During communist times, it became a silent protest — students left graffiti, Beatles lyrics, and political slogans despite repeated efforts by authorities to erase them. Good to Know

Minimum Age: 15+
Our tours are intended for participants aged 15 and above. However, exceptions may be made for individuals aged 13–15, provided they meet the following criteria:
• Minimum height: 160 cm
• Minimum weight: 50 kg
• Advanced riding skills
• Extensive experience with biking
No Driving License Needed
Basic Bike-Riding Skills Recommended (but don’t worry—we’ll teach you everything before the tour!)
Weight Limit: 130kg
